+;;;
+;;; Integration of the Go 'guru' analysis tool into Emacs.
+;;;
+;;; To install the Go guru, run:
+;;; % export GOROOT=... GOPATH=...
+;;; % go get golang.org/x/tools/cmd/guru
+;;; % mv $GOPATH/bin/guru $GOROOT/bin/
+;;;
+;;; Load this file into Emacs and set go-guru-scope to your
+;;; configuration. Then, find a file of Go source code, enable
+;;; go-guru-mode, select an expression of interest, and press `C-c C-o d'
+;;; (for "describe") or run one of the other go-guru-xxx commands.
+;;;
+;;; TODO(adonovan): simplify installation and configuration by making
+;;; guru a subcommand of 'go tool'.

+(defun go-guru-set-scope ()
+ "Set the scope for the Go guru, prompting the user to edit the
+previous scope.
+
+The scope specifies a set of arguments, separated by spaces.
+It may be:
+1) a set of packages whose main() functions will be analyzed.
+2) a list of *.go filenames; they will treated like as a single
+ package (see #3).
+3) a single package whose main() function and/or Test* functions
+ will be analyzed.
+
+In the common case, this is similar to the argument(s) you would
+specify to 'go build'."
+ (interactive)
+ (let ((scope (read-from-minibuffer "Go guru scope: "
+ go-guru-scope
+ nil
+ nil
+ 'go-guru--scope-history)))
+ (if (string-equal "" scope)
+ (error "You must specify a non-empty scope for the Go guru"))
+ (setq go-guru-scope scope)))

+(defun go-guru-callees ()
+ "Show possible callees of the function call at the current point."
+ (interactive)
+ (go-guru--run "callees" t))
+
+(defun go-guru-callers ()
+ "Show the set of callers of the function containing the current point."
+ (interactive)
+ (go-guru--run "callers" t))
+
+(defun go-guru-callgraph ()
+ "Show the callgraph of the current program."
+ (interactive)
+ (go-guru--run "callgraph" t))
+
+(defun go-guru-callstack ()
+ "Show an arbitrary path from a root of the call graph to the
+function containing the current point."
+ (interactive)
+ (go-guru--run "callstack" t))
+
+(defun go-guru-definition ()
+ "Show the definition of the selected identifier."
+ (interactive)
+ (go-guru--run "definition"))
+
+(defun go-guru-describe ()
+ "Describe the selected syntax, its kind, type and methods."
+ (interactive)
+ (go-guru--run "describe"))
+
+(defun go-guru-pointsto ()
+ "Show what the selected expression points to."
+ (interactive)
+ (go-guru--run "pointsto" t))
+
+(defun go-guru-implements ()
+ "Describe the 'implements' relation for types in the package
+containing the current point."
+ (interactive)
+ (go-guru--run "implements"))
+
+(defun go-guru-freevars ()
+ "Enumerate the free variables of the current selection."
+ (interactive)
+ (go-guru--run "freevars"))
+
+(defun go-guru-peers ()
+ "Enumerate the set of possible corresponding sends/receives for
+this channel receive/send operation."
+ (interactive)
+ (go-guru--run "peers" t))
+
+(defun go-guru-referrers ()
+ "Enumerate all references to the object denoted by the selected
+identifier."
+ (interactive)
+ (go-guru--run "referrers"))
+
+(defun go-guru-whicherrs ()
+ "Show globals, constants and types to which the selected
+expression (of type 'error') may refer."
+ (interactive)
+ (go-guru--run "whicherrs" t))
+
+(provide 'go-guru)
